  • India rejects BYD's $1 billion plant proposal, report says

    Indian officials raised security concerns about Chinese investment in India during deliberations, according to a report in the local Economic Times.

  • BYD seeks approval to produce EVs and batteries in India, report says

    BYD has submitted a $1 billion investment proposal to partner with a local company to produce EVs and batteries in India, according to Reuters.

  • BYD to build industrial complex with three plants in Brazil

    BYD will invest $620 million in the facility, which will include an electric bus and truck chassis plant, a new energy passenger car plant, and a processing plant specializing in LFP battery materials.

  • BYD partners with Jamaican dealer to tap Caribbean markets

    The partnership will cover 10 countries and Jamaican dealer ATL will start accepting pre-orders immediately, with deliveries to begin in October.
